LAKE ELMO CITY COUNCIL MINUTES MAY 18, 2004 2 <br /> <br /> <br />2. MINUTES: May 4, 2004 <br /> M/S/P Johnston/DeLapp - to approve the May 4, 2004 City Council minutes, as amended. (Motion passed 3-0). <br /> <br />3. PUBLIC INQUIRIES/INFORMATIONAL: <br />A. Public Informational <br />State Senator Brian LeClair introduced himself to the new city administrator and reported <br />the 2004 session has ended and there was not much to report. The Council thanked him <br />for his efforts on our bill. <br /> Washington County Deputy Harrell introduced Deputy Angela Hansen, who is a new <br />deputy to the Lake Elmo contract. <br /> <br />Carol Banister, member of Friends of the Library, explained this organization is officially <br />a 501C3, where people can donate to the library fund. She said she was delighted to read the various articles about the Lake Elmo Library in the Lake Elmo Leader. Carol gave <br />credit to the young people, who came in to say what they want for a library. She asked <br />that the City place timely updates in the Lake Elmo Leader to keep the residents <br />informed. If they have to wait another year for a library location, she asked that the City <br />help them find someone to get a lease. <br />Mayor Hunt said staff continues to talk to landowners in the area about acquisitions and <br />will have something soon to report. <br /> <br />Wyn John, Friends of the Library, requested council approval for $170, plus insurance coverage, to permit an 8 x 8 booth for the Washington County Fair. <br /> <br />M/S/P Johnston/DeLapp – to approve the Friends of The Library request for placement of <br />a booth at the Washington County Fair at a cost not to exceed $300 for the booth and <br />insurance coverage. (Motion passed 3-0). <br />4. CONSENT AGENDA: A. Resolution No. 2004-042: Approve Claims <br /> <br />M/S/P Johnston/DeLapp - to adopt Resolution No. 2004-042, approving claim numbers 202, 203, DD154 through DD163 25558 through 25590 that were used for Fire/Staff, <br />payroll dated May 13, 2004, claim numbers 25591 through 25640 dated May 18, 2004 in <br />the total amount of $116,333.38 are hereby approved. (Motion passed 3-0). <br /> <br /> <br />
